THE LATE MR NEILSON.—We much regret having to record to-day the death of Mr W. F. Neilson, who has died at the early age of twenty-nine, after a long illness.
From his first arrival in the colony Mr Neilson took a prominent part in the sporting matters of the province, and it may indeed be said, of the colony. He was an ardent supporter of cricket, and did his utmost to promote its interests. He was captain of the Canterbury team that visited Victoria and Tasmania the season before last, and he also took a cricket eleven a tour in the North.
But it is not only as a sportsman that his place will be missed. All who knew him will miss his cheery presence and those graceful indications of a kindly heart that endeared him to his friends. The funeral will leave Grosvenor House, Gloucester street East, at 4 p.m. to-morrow (Tuesday).
